India Inequality Report
On 21st July, 2021, Oxfam released a report titled “Inequality Report 2021: India’s Unequal Healthcare Story”.
- It provides a comprehensive analysis of the health outcomes across different socioeconomic groups to gauge the level of health inequality that persists in the country.
- The findings are primarily based on secondary analysis from rounds 3 and 4 of the National Family Health Survey and various rounds of the National Sample Survey.
